It looks like a pcap issue. Try googling "WinPCap +nmap +winme" or
something like that. Also, if you are trying to use a dialup it will not
work on Windows as far as I know.

Hi there! I need some help. I run Windows ME, and I am trying to use NMap
3.55. I guess I suck, though, because I have no idea what to do. This is what I
get in response to your demo. The same thing happens with any other attempt.
------
D:\nmap-3.55>nmap -A -T4 scanme.insecure.org
Starting nmap 3.55 ( http://www.insecure.org/nmap ) at 2004-07-22 17:39
Central
Daylight Time
Unable to determine what interface to route packets through to 205.217.153.55
QUITTING!
D:\nmap-3.55>^A
------
How do I solve this? The same thing happens with NMapWin 1.3.1.
